Quick recap for the sync: Parityscope (our hotel rate-parity checker) went sideways last Tuesday when the scraper account got locked mid-crawl. Recovery is easy but fiddly — log into the Parityscope ops console, hit "restore crawler identity," and wait for the rate-limit cooldown before resuming. Don't re-run the full comparison job until the account shows green. The console will ask for the team passphrase, which is below.

unlock words, hahaf-fajeg: quenmir-belius

Team — DR drill for VramScope, our GPU memory profiling tool, runs Thursday. Expect the profiler ingest cluster to go dark for ~30 minutes. Route customer tickets to the drill queue and use canned response D4. If the standby console rejects your login, unlock it with the recovery passphrase below.

vault phrase of yaguf-hahaf = druath-holix

Key Ceremony Checklist — Gallerie Audio-Guide App (Wrenfold Museum)

- Confirm two custodians present.
- Verify signing laptop offline; checksum the build of EchoDocent v4.
- Rotate the tour-content signing key; archive the old one.
- Record witness initials in the ledger.
- Test one guide device end-to-end before sealing.
- Store the shard envelopes in the annex safe; restore access requires the phrase below.

recovery phrase for yajef-fahag: ulaax-lamix-kasael-casael-gilox-istwyn-gorox-prawyn-kaseth